Abstract
This document provides guidance of IoT architecture based on virtual thing environment for security. In the heterogeneous IoT environment, Internet of Things(IoT) have a limitation in adapting management function such as updating software, adopting various general cryptography mechanisms since they have limited processing power, storage space and transmission capacities. Moreover, IoT could not support all of requirement for IoT management function in heterogeneous environment. Especially, security is one of the issue in heterogeneous environments. Therefore, this draft describes IoT architecture based on virtual thing environment and classify the requirements as well as problem statement.
